Creamy Beef And Bowtie Pasta Recipe

  • Total Time: 22 minutes
  • Yield: 6 1x

Ingredients

Protein:

  • 1 pound ground beef

Pasta and Dairy:

  • 2 cups bowtie pasta (farfalle)
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ese

Seasonings and Aromatics:

  • 1/2 medium onion, diced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 3 cups beef broth
  • Salt and pepper, to taste
  • 1 teaspoon paprika (optional, for added flavor)

Instructions

  1. In a large skillet over medium heat, sauté ground beef with diced onions and minced garlic until meat browns and onions turn translucent, approximately 6-7 minutes.
  2. Drain excess fat from the skillet, then season the beef mixture with salt, pepper, and optional paprika to enhance flavor profile.
  3. Pour beef broth and heavy cream into the skillet, creating a rich liquid base for the pasta.
  4. Add bowtie pasta directly into the liquid, ensuring even distribution throughout the skillet.
  5. Bring the mixture to a gentle simmer, then cover and cook for 10-12 minutes, stirring intermittently to prevent pasta from sticking.
  6. Once pasta reaches al dente texture and most liquid is absorbed, reduce heat to low setting.
  7. Gradually incorporate shredded cheese, stirring continuously until the cheese melts completely and creates a smooth, velvety sauce.
  8. Taste and adjust seasoning as needed, ensuring balanced flavors throughout the dish.
  9. Transfer the creamy beef and bowtie pasta to serving plates, optionally garnishing with additional cheese or freshly chopped parsley for visual appeal and extra flavor dimension.

Notes

  • Choose lean ground beef to reduce excess fat and create a lighter dish.
  • Substitute heavy cream with half-and-half or whole milk for a lower-calorie version.
  • Use gluten-free bowtie pasta to make this recipe suitable for those with gluten sensitivities.
  • Fresh herbs like thyme or basil can elevate the flavor profile and add a bright, aromatic touch to the creamy pasta.
